What the article reminded me of was the salad days of Al McGuire. During that period of the early to mid-1970s, Al pretty much was assured of getting what he really wanted. The reasons were that we had a great coach that everyone knew would get the team into the NCAA; that we had a good, honest program; that our school was good; and, that you were welcome at MU, regardless of your ethnicity.

It took Al about five years before he started turning BIG TIME recruits consistently. He started in 1965 and '66 and by 1970-1971, he'd started the chain that brought Jim Chones, Larry McNeill, Maurice Lucas, Bo Ellis, Lloyd Walton, Butch Lee, Marcus Washington and Bernard Toone to Milwaukee.
